在axios中,当使用axios.get方法发送请求时,如果请求失败并且状态代码为403(禁止),这意味着服务器拒绝了请求。状态代码403通常表示客户端没有访问特定资源的权限。 要解决这个问题,可以采取以下几个步骤: 检查请求的URL和参数:确保请求的URL和参数是正确的,并且符合服务器的要求。如果请求的URL或参数有误,服务器可能...
nodejs Axios 403 # 如何解决“nodejs Axios 403”问题## 问题描述当使用Node.js中的Axios库发送请求时,有时会遇到403错误,表示服务器拒绝了请求。这个问题通常是因为请求的头部信息不符合服务器的要求导致的。## 解决方法以下是解决“nodejs Axios 403”问题的步骤:```mermaidstateDiagram [*] --> 发送请求 ...
403状态码表示用户没有足够的权限访问请求的资源。在使用Axios进行HTTP请求时,我们可以通过捕获错误并检查状态码来处理403状态码。此外,我们还可以根据不同的情况改进错误处理逻辑,例如根据用户的登录状态和权限来决定是否重试请求或跳转到登录页面。 通过合理地处理403状态码,我们可以提高应用程序的用户体验和安全性。同时...
response.status === 403) { // 如果是403状态码,显示友好的错误提示 alert('您没有权限访问该资源,请联系管理员或尝试其他操作。'); } return Promise.reject(error); }); 重定向到登录页面:如果认为用户可能因为未登录而收到403状态码,可以在拦截器中将他们重定向到登录页面。 axios.interceptors.response.u...
axios是一个基于Promise的HTTP客户端,用于发送HTTP请求。它可以在浏览器和Node.js中使用。 403错误表示服务器拒绝了请求,而在OPTIONS请求中被禁止通常是由于跨域请求引起的。OPTIONS请求是一种预检请求,用于检查实际请求是否安全和允许。当浏览器发起跨域请求时,会先发送一个OPTIONS请求,以确认服务器是否允许实际请求。
登录界面点击提交向服务端发送用户名和密码,在Vue中用axios向服务端发送请求,一直显示403错误: 出现问题的前端请求代码如下: axios({method:"POST",url:"http://127.0.0.1/user/account/token",data: {username: data.username,password: data.password, ...
axios请求403确实是referrer的问题 ,但是axios 修改好像没有用 最终直接在页面声明 阻止发送referrer 可...
axios请求403确实是referrer的问题 ,但是axios 修改好像没有用 最终直接在页面声明 阻止发送referrer 可...
yibo52202楼•6 个月前
简介:React中使用axios进行请求拦截,通过自定义事件监听和响应拦截实现403状态码时的自动登录页面跳转。 这个在Vue中很简单的就解决了,直接引入router,然后router.push,但是在React中,我们要使用props.history.push进行跳转(不使用window.location.href = ‘/login’😉,但是怎么在axios.js中拿到props呢?又是个问题。